𝗩𝗶𝘀𝗶𝗯𝗶𝗹𝗶𝘁𝘆 𝗰𝗮𝗻 𝗰𝗵𝗮𝗻𝗴𝗲 𝗾𝘂𝗶𝗰𝗸𝗹𝘆 when smoke, haze, or low-contrast conditions enter the scene. New Imaging Technologies (NIT) shows how #SWIR imaging can provide useful contrast where standard visible cameras may struggle. For #Surveillance and event security applications, SWIR adds another imaging layer for crowd monitoring, infrastructure protection, and challenging visibility conditions. Pleasure meeting with Lauren O'Connor and Patrick Gordon this week from Facit They showed us their video/ CCTV redaction tool which is a requirement that comes up often with Subject Access Requests. It can automate the redaction of number plates, faces and anything else that is deemed as sensitive data.
